Pros & Cons Comparison

GOG Galaxy

GOG Galaxy

Pros

  • Consolidates game libraries from multiple platforms.
  • Strong emphasis on DRM-free gaming.
  • Offline mode for supported games.
  • Includes social features and achievement tracking.
  • Offers periodic free games.

Cons

  • Integration with some platforms or features can be limited.
  • Update speeds can sometimes be slower than native launchers.
  • Community plugin reliability can vary.
Curse

Curse

Pros

  • Excellent in-game overlay for communication.
  • Integrated voice and text chat capabilities.
  • Convenient game launcher and library.
  • Lightweight design for minimal impact on gaming performance.
  • Focus on security with encryption.
  • Multi-platform availability.

Cons

  • Feature set can feel less focused compared to specialized platforms.
  • Reliance on specific game integrations that can change.
  • User interface can sometimes feel dense.
  • Less prominent in certain gaming communities compared to alternatives.
